Are there almost every other drawbacks to DAOs? Some DAOs have found that decentralized, blockchain-primarily based governance is messier than it seems. the main-at any time DAO, which was merely called The DAO, elevated over $a hundred and fifty million to develop a sort of crowdfunded expenditure organization, then went up in flames amid a bunch of lawful, governance and stability difficulties. equivalent challenges have plagued other DAOs considering the fact that then. DAOs can also operate into legal problems if regulators make your mind up the tokens they situation are securities, So demanding them to go from the same registration course of action as an organization providing shares or bonds. In 2017, the Securities and Exchange Fee observed that DAO Tokens, the indigenous token of your DAO, were being in fact securities, and must have been topic to securities regulation. The current DAO increase has also raised eyebrows among the regulators and legislation enforcement companies, who're worried that some DAOs may well simply be fronts for fraud. “In some cases, copyright traders and regulators say, the ventures quantity to Ponzi techniques intended to do small much more than bolster the worth of your digital tokens they market,” my colleagues Eric Lipton and Ephrat Livni wrote inside of a new piece on some of the problems facing DAOs. Even some copyright lovers have argued that DAOs haven’t but proved that they can do over allocating copyright to copyright-similar tasks. Grace Rebecca Rachmany, a DAO Management guide (yes, those exist), wrote in a 2020 posting for the copyright information web page CoinDesk that “DAO technologists have unsuccessful to create compelling technology for the issues that society is dealing with.
